编程教得好的老师叫什么
-
编程教得好的老师有很多,以下是一些值得推荐的老师:
-
王阳老师:他是计算机教育领域的专家,拥有丰富的教学经验。他的教学风格深入浅出,善于将复杂的编程概念用简单明了的语言讲解清楚,因此深受学生们的喜爱。
-
张明老师:他是一位资深的程序员,经验丰富。他擅长将抽象的编程知识结合实际应用场景进行讲解,使学生能够更好地理解和掌握编程技巧。他的教学方法灵活多样,能够满足不同学生的需求。
-
李晓老师:他是一位充满激情和耐心的教师,对编程教育有着非常独特的见解。他注重引导学生独立思考和解决问题的能力,通过举一反三的教学方法,帮助学生深入了解编程的本质。
-
刘宇老师:他是一位很有创造力的编程教师,能够将编程与艺术相结合,为学生呈现出丰富有趣的编程项目。他注重培养学生的创造思维和解决问题的能力,通过培养学生的编程兴趣,激发学生的学习动力。
这些老师都在编程教育领域有着丰富的经验和卓越的教学方法,他们的教学能力值得学生们的信赖和学习。
1年前 -
-
好的编程教师有许多,以下是一些值得注意的编程教师的名字:
-
杰夫·考克斯(Jeffrey Coxe):他是《Python编程》一书的作者,凭借其精通编程语言和编程概念的能力,向学生传授Python编程知识,并帮助他们在实践中发展解决问题的能力。
-
大卫·加德纳(David J. Malan):他是哈佛大学的计算机科学教授,也是知名的编程教师。他的课程《CS50》被认为是全球最大规模的计算机科学入门课程之一,通过实践项目和教学视频,向学生介绍计算机科学和编程的基本概念。
-
约纳森·克莱菲尔德(Jonathan R. Clayfield):他是一位资深游戏开发者和编程教育家,他的编程教学重点在于通过游戏开发的实践帮助学生理解编程概念。他的教材和课程涵盖的主题广泛,包括Unity游戏引擎和C#编程语言。
-
凯瑟琳·苏伦(Katherine Sierra):她是一位Java编程专家,也是著名的编程书籍《Head First Java》的作者之一。她的教学方法注重实践和交互,通过生动有趣的例子和练习帮助学生加深对Java编程语言的理解。
-
艾琳·托梅蒂(Erin Tomlinson):她是一位教育工作者和编程教育技术专家,致力于将计算思维和编程教育融入到中小学教育中。她的教学方法注重启发学生的思维,并通过项目和实践帮助学生建立编程思维和解决问题的能力。
这些编程教师都以其深厚的知识和教学经验著称,他们的教学方法多样,能够满足不同学习者的需求,并帮助学生建立坚实的编程基础和解决问题的能力。无论是初学者还是有经验的开发者,都可以从他们的教学中受益匪浅。
1年前 -
-
编程教学方法与操作流程
在教授编程的过程中,老师应该采用一系列有效的教学方法和操作流程,以确保学生能够理解和掌握编程的基本概念和技能。以下是一些值得注意的教学方法和操作流程:
-
打下坚实的基础
在开始教授编程之前,老师应该先确保学生有一定的数学和逻辑思维基础。这对于理解编程语言的逻辑和算法推导是非常重要的。 -
简单到复杂
编程语言和概念的学习应该从简单开始,逐渐引入更复杂的概念和技术。这样学生可以循序渐进地学习,并且能够逐步将新学到的知识应用到实际问题中。 -
实践中学习
编程是一门实践性很强的学科。因此,老师应该注重实践,并给学生提供足够的练习机会。让学生通过编写代码来理解概念,解决问题,并且深入理解编程的基本原理和技巧。 -
个性化教学
每个学生的学习能力和风格都是不同的。因此,老师应该采用个性化的教学方法,根据学生的不同需求和程度进行指导和辅导。一些学生可能需要更多的实例和练习来加深理解,而另一些学生可能需要更多的解释和理论知识。 -
鼓励合作学习
编程往往是一个团队合作的过程。鼓励学生一起解决问题,分享经验和知识。通过互相学习,学生可以更好地理解和应用编程技术。 -
考试和评估
为了衡量学生对编程知识的掌握程度,老师应该定期进行考试和评估。这可以检查学生的学习进度,并提供反馈和建议。 -
激励和鼓励
编程是一门有挑战性的学科。有时候学生可能会遇到困难和挫折。老师应该给予学生足够的激励和鼓励,帮助他们克服困难,并保持学习的动力和兴趣。 -
持续学习和更新
编程是一个快速发展的领域,新的编程语言和技术不断涌现。因此,老师应该保持持续学习和更新的态度,以保持自己的知识和技能水平,并向学生展示编程的无限可能性。
这些方法和操作流程都是教授编程的有效方式。一个好的编程教师应该结合这些方法和流程,与学生一起成长和提高。
1年前 -